I drained and winterized my heater last fall as usual. However, when I hooked up everything to open my pool this morning, water is draining from one of the unsealed safety shutoffs. My question is this safety shutoff has never been sealed for many years but why it is draining water this time? Any suggestion how to fix this problem? Thanks.

Sounds like a pressure relief valve. There should be a little handle on it. The seat inside might have junk in it and flicking that little handle back and forth to open/shut the valve can clear it. If not replace it, they are fairly cheap.
